Our Spring Snap Hook with Eye (often called a trigger snap) is a robust and easy-to-use fastening device, beloved in the marine world and beyond for its quick action and trustworthy hold. Fabricated from high-grade AISI 316 stainless steel, this snap hook boasts exceptional corrosion resistance, making it suitable for prolonged use in saltwater, humid, or harsh outdoor environments.

The design includes a solid round eye at the base – this eye remains fixed and is perfect for looping through rope or strapping, or for bolting onto a fixed point. The other end is a spring-loaded hook (trigger gate) that you press inward to open. Once you release the trigger, a spring snaps it back to the closed position. The trigger mechanism on our hook is strong yet smooth, allowing you to attach or detach items in a second with one hand.

Key Features and Benefits:

  • One-Handed Operation: The spring trigger allows quick connecting and disconnecting – very useful in situations where you might be holding something in your other hand or need to act fast (such as clipping a safety line or leashing equipment to the boat in a rolling sea).
  • Secure Closure: When the trigger is released, it closes fully and is held shut by the spring’s tension. The design of the hook’s tip ensures that once attached, it will not easily shake loose from a ring or eyelet unless the trigger is deliberately pressed.
  • Durability: All components are stainless steel. The internal spring is also made from corrosion-resistant metal, ensuring it won’t rust out or lose its springiness. The hook’s body is precision-cast or machined (depending on size) for maximum strength without excess weight. It is then polished to a shiny, smooth finish, preventing abrasion to attached items.
  • 360° Swivel Option: Some versions of this hook (especially larger sizes) come with a built-in swivel between the eye and the hook, allowing rotation to avoid tangling. (If the product variant includes a swivel, it will be noted in the specifications.)

Available Sizes & Suggested Uses:
Our spring hooks with eye come in various sizes (commonly the diameter of the metal and length of the hook define the size). Here are some examples with their typical uses:

  • 6 x 60 mm: A small, handy trigger snap. Great for light applications: attaching a whistle or small tool to a life jacket, securing zippers on boat canvas covers, or as part of a keychain. This size is often used for pet leashes for small dogs or hanging lightweight décor and flags on a boat.
  • 8 x 80 mm: Medium size, very popular general-purpose hook. Use it to quickly clip fender lines to rails (the eye can be spliced into the fender line, and you snap the hook onto the rail or lifeline). Also ideal for attaching a camera or binoculars to a console so they don’t fall overboard, or keeping a flashlight secured in the cabin. Many divers use this size to secure gear to their BCD (buoyancy compensator) – the stainless steel won’t corrode in seawater.
  • 10 x 100 mm: Large trigger snap for heavier-duty use. This can secure items like coil of rope, a coiled hose, or a heavy tool. For example, clip one of these to a deck loop and use it to hold a coiled 20 m extension cord or a large fender. It’s also useful for horse riding tack and farm use due to its strength – you can trust it to hold gates closed or animals tied (though always check working load vs. the animal’s pull).
  • 12 x 120 mm and above: Extra large, high-strength snaps. These are typically used in industrial or very heavy marine applications – like securing a bosun’s chair (again as an example of an easily attached/detached secondary support), holding heavy sails or canvas in place, or connecting tow lines for small boats or jet skis. With extremely high load capacity, they can serve in emergency towing, lifting non-critical loads, or even in stage rigging for quick changes.

For maximum longevity, occasionally rinse the hook in fresh water to remove salt or dirt, and apply a bit of silicone spray or light oil to the spring mechanism if used in extremely dirty or freezing conditions (to keep it moving freely). Otherwise, it’s virtually maintenance-free.
